I think I remember a posting which described a sailplane hangar for two
sailplanes that were were stored side by side. There was a door on one end
of the hangar and each sailplane was put on a dolly and pushed into and out
of the hangar. Any info or web links to this site would be appreciated.

You could check with folks at Soaring Club of Houston. When I was there 7
years ago

we used two or three such setups. Basically, we had two tracks for belly and
tail dollies.

Gliders were stored facing opposite sides of the hangar, with center wings
up over the

other glider (I think). Obviously, you want to be careful on extraction, but
custom dollies

with smooth action gave you quite a bit of control.
